Kylie Bunbury Lands Lead Role in ABC’S ‘Get Christie Love’ Reboot
Kylie Bunbury, Pitch, and Twisted alum has landed the title character role for the Get Christie Love reboot, snagging the role of a CIA agent who runs a highly trained elite ops unit.
The original 1974 Get Christie Love was an American crime drama TV series starring actress and singer Teresa Graves, credited as the first African American woman to star in her own hour-long drama television series. The story followed the detective as she goes undercover to investigate a drug ring in Los Angeles.
Power creator and showrunner Courtney Kemp will serve as showrunner for the reboot, while actor Vin Diesel will assume the position as executive producer.
A release date has not been set, as ABC holds the commitment.
